About The Opportunity
This is a key position within our Sales Team where the candidate will be responsible for the commercial success of a portfolio of small offices. This will include renewing existing members as well as sourcing and closing new business.
As a successful Inside Sales, Leasing Associate you will have the opportunity to:
- Nurture, develop, and close renewal opportunities in a fast-paced and evolving environment.
- Source, nurture, and close new business opportunities by ensuring that prospects’ needs are met and exceeded.
- Act as the owner of the commercial success of your portfolio, working with your colleagues in the Community team and the wider sales team.
Day to day responsibilities include (but are not limited to):
- Maintain high activity through regular touch points with clients.
- Partner with Community Teams to ensure the successful placement of new members.
- Maintain our CRM to ensure you are showing an accurate view of your pipeline.
- Execute strategy and process implemented by Sales leaders, Marketing and Sales Operations.
- Be a positive WeWork brand ambassador and confidently communicate our value proposition to members.
- Provide unmatched customer service to members to ensure the best possible member experience.
About You
We’d love to hear from you if you have:
- Advanced verbal and written communication skills in English and German
- Demonstrable experience in succeeding in fast-paced, KPI driven sales environment.
- Two years or more of professional experience in sales, account management, or related deal closing fields.
- Demonstrated experience in nurturing, negotiating, renewing, and closing sales (required).
- Excellent experience in customer service and relationship building.
- Strong work ethic and entrepreneurial spirit.
- Excellent communication, writing, and presentation skills.

How to prepare for a job interview at WeWork
✨Showcase Your Language Skills
Since the role requires advanced verbal and written communication skills in both English and German, be prepared to demonstrate your proficiency. You might be asked to conduct part of the interview in German, so practice common phrases and industry-specific vocabulary.
✨Understand WeWork's Value Proposition
Familiarise yourself with WeWork's mission and the services they offer. Be ready to discuss how you can communicate their value proposition effectively to potential members, showcasing your understanding of their business model and community focus.
✨Prepare for Sales Scenarios
Expect questions that assess your sales experience and ability to close deals. Prepare examples from your past roles where you successfully nurtured leads, negotiated terms, or renewed contracts.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your responses.
✨Demonstrate Customer Service Excellence
WeWork values unmatched customer service, so be ready to share experiences where you went above and beyond for clients. Highlight your relationship-building skills and how you ensure a positive experience for members, as this will resonate well with the interviewers.
